For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 116 students in Horseshoe Bend, ID.
The top-ranked public preschool in Horseshoe Bend, ID is Horseshoe Bend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Horseshoe Bend, ID public preschool have an average math proficiency score of 35% (versus the Idaho public pre school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 44% (versus the 53% statewide average). Pre schools in Horseshoe Bend have an average ranking of 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Idaho public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Idaho public preschool average of 28% (majority Hispanic).
